An accident that took place on Wednesday on Interstate 79 in Pennsylvania has claimed the life of a 19 year-old teenage girl. The wreck occurred in Greene County.
The accident occurred when the teenager driver lost control of the vehicle. It is reported that after losing control of her car, the girl crossed the median and struck a semi-truck head-on.
Police have stated that the girl was not wearing a seatbelt at the time of the accident. The driver of the semi-truck was not hurt in the accident.
